Source summary

Wikipedia

Kate Marie Nash (born 6 July 1987) is an English singer, songwriter, musician, and actress. Her singles "Foundations" (2007) and "Do-Wah-Doo" (2010) charted at numbers 2 and 15 on the UK singles chart and her albums Made of Bricks (2007) and My Best Friend Is You (2010) charted at numbers 1 and 8 on the UK Albums Chart.

An attempt at diversifying her sound from indie pop prompted her record label to drop her and she released three subsequent EPs and her third and fourth albums, Girl Talk (2013) and Yesterday Was Forever (2018), on her own label. A fifth album, 9 Sad Symphonies, was released on Kill Rock Stars in 2024. Nash co-wrote "Poison", a hit for Rita Ora, and featured on works by Lethal Bizzle, Kano, Fidlar, Watsky, Holychild, Baby Dave, and Soft Play.

Aside from music, Nash played Rhonda "Britannica" Richardson in the Netflix comedy-drama series GLOW (2017–2019) and has appeared in the films Greetings from Tim Buckley (2012), Powder Room (2013), Syrup (2013), Horrible Histories: The Movie – Rotten Romans (2019), and Coffee Wars (2023).
